Masterfoods began using animal products in famous chocolate bars such as the Mars Bar, Bounty, Snickers, Twix and Milky Way. The taint also affects Maltesers and Minstrels, which have traces of whey - a product of cheese-making which itself involves the use of rennet, a chemical from calves' stomachs. The recipe change also applies to the popular ice cream versions of the confectionery bars.
It means that for the diligent vegetarian, the products are all out of bounds.

Ingredients
There are 16 ingredients in mars bar. Click any ingredient to find out more about that ingredient:
Sugar, Glucose Syrup, Skimmed Milk Powder, Milk Fat, Vegetable Fat, Cocoa Butter, Cocoa Mass, Lactose, Demineralised Whey Powder, Fat Reduced Cocoa Powder, Barley Malt Extract, Soya Lecithin (E322), Salt, Egg White, Hydrolysed Milk Protein, Natural Vanilla Flavour

Nutritional Information
Here is the nutritional information for Mars Bar. To
discover information about the ingredients in Mars Bar, see the
Ingredients section above
Based upon a daily energy requirement of 2000 calories.
| % of average RDA | ||
|---|---|---|
| Weight | 62.5 grams | |
| kJoules | 1086.0 | |
| kCalories | 259 | 13 % |
| Protein | 2.34 grams | 3.1 % |
| Carbohydrates | 39.60 grams | 18 % |
| of which Sugars | Not Provided | NA |
| Fat | 10.10 grams | 23 % |
| of which Saturated | Not Provided | NA |
| Fibre | Not Provided | NA |
| Sodium | Not Provided | NA |
